GNU patch
Development
GNU patch is an open-source utility for applying patches to text files. It allows users to modify source code files by applying differences files, also known as patches, which contain the changes between two versions of a file.

HumHub
Social & Communications
HumHub is an open-source social networking software that allows organizations and companies to create private social networks. It has features like user profiles, groups, forums, messaging, and more. HumHub is written in PHP and can be self-hosted on your own server.
